A famous leaker shared some photos depicting the 2020 Olympics themed Apple Watch bands.

Due to the Coronavirus pandemic, the 2020 Olympics have been postponed to 2021. According to reports, on the occasion of the Tokyo Olympic Games, Apple has made some specific straps for each country participating in the competition, which have not yet been released. due to the postponement of games.

The well-known leaker L0vetodream shared some photos of the straps, including one from the host country, namely Japan, and one from Denmark. The Sport Loops have the same colors as the flag of the countries and each one has a shortened name printed on the back, for example DEN and JPN.

This isn’t the first time the company has made special straps. For the 2016 Olympic Games in Rio de Janeiro, the company made 14 braided nylon straps for the United States, United Kingdom, Netherlands, South Africa, New Zealand, Mexico, Japan, Jamaica, Canada, China, Brazil, Australia, Germany and France.

Unfortunately, the bands were available exclusively in an Apple Store in Rio de Janeiro for $ 49.

We do not know if these straps will be launched next year to coincide with the start of the Olympic Games. The 2020 Olympics are expected to start on Friday 23 July 2021.
